Three new WNBA-focused game modes are arriving to NBA 2K21 since the game rereleases for its PlayStation 5 and Xbox collection X on Nov. 10 and 12 respectively, match developer Visual Concepts announced on Thursday. The modes comprise The W, a fresh WNBA edition of MyPlayer, the popular NBA 2K mode where players create their own athlete and perform through their career; The W Online, where players can take that character online and compete in 3v3 games, similar to Pro-Am or Park modes of yesteryear; and MyWNBA, a league simulator which allows you to control all 12 WNBA franchises or pick ones through multiple seasons.
The additions are the latest WNBA integration into the NBA 2K franchise, which will be among the most well-known sports simulator titles in the world. Visual Concepts introduced the WNBA teams in NBA 2K19 and then enlarged them farther in NBA 2K20. NBA 2K21 was initially released in September before the end of the 2019-20 NBA season, because of delays amid the coronavirus pandemic. In a normal period program, the game usually comes out following free service and the NBA draft with fresh participant additions and roster adjustments. The Xbox collection X is set to release on Nov. 10, while the PlayStation 5 will come out on Nov. 12. This generation of consoles owes fresh high-fidelity images, which have been shown with NBA 2K21 and a player version of New Orleans Pelicans forward Zion Williamson at a PlayStation 5 showcase.
For the first time in NBA 2K history, gamers will have the ability to produce female MyPlayers, compete online together, and run a true WNBA franchise style. The capacity to produce a female MyPlayer has been among the more requested features amongst the 2K community--notably from the ladies who play the sport and have lobbied for a way to make themselves in 2K.

Consumers will be tasked with building their player's popularity, brand, attributes, and the worldwide appeal of the WNBA. Along the way, your MyPlayer will earn MyPoints. The press release which has been supplied to me did not have some references to virtual currency, therefore it is unclear if that is going to be a part of an option for you to build your attributes and badges. Speaking of those extra layers of upgrades, when you choose your archetype, you are going to choose your primary and secondary takeover, which can work exactly the same way it does from the next-gen version of NBA 2K21 on the men's side. You can also choose off-the-court jobs that operate toward rounding out the experience and adding more MyPoints.
